Chris Lattner authored
the example in the testcase, we now generate: _test1: ## @test1 movss 4(%esp), %xmm0 addss 8(%esp), %xmm0 movl 12(%esp), %eax movss %xmm0, (%eax) ret instead of: _test1: ## @test1 subl $20, %esp movl 24(%esp), %eax movq %mm0, (%esp) movq %mm0, 8(%esp) movss (%esp), %xmm0 addss 12(%esp), %xmm0 movss %xmm0, (%eax) addl $20, %esp ret v2f32 support did not work reliably because most of the X86 backend didn't know it was legal. It was apparently only added to support returning source-level v2f32 values in MMX registers in x86-32 mode. If ABI compatibility is important on this GCC-extended-vector type for some reason, then the frontend should generate IR that returns v2i32 instead of v2f32. However, we generally don't try very hard to be abi compatible on gcc extended vectors. llvm-svn: 107601

Gabor Greif authored
second round of low-level interface squeeze-out: making all of CallInst's low-level operand accessors private If you get compile errors I strongly urge you to update your code. I tried to write the necessary clues into the header where the compiler may point to, but no guarantees. It works for my GCC. You have several options to update your code: - you can use the v2.8 ArgOperand accessors - you can go via a temporary CallSite - you can upcast to, say, User and call its low-level accessors if your code is definitely operand-order agnostic.
